这一定很容易做到,但我想不通。我有一个NSMutableAttributedString,其中包含例如“这是一个测试”。我想将“test”这个词涂成蓝色,我这样做是这样的:NSMutableAttributedString*coloredText=[[NSMutableAttributedStringalloc]initWithString:@"Thisisatest"];[coloredTextaddAttribute:NSForegroundColorAttributeNamevalue:[UIColorblueColor]range:NSMakeRange(10,4)];这很好用
这一定很容易做到,但我想不通。我有一个NSMutableAttributedString,其中包含例如“这是一个测试”。我想将“test”这个词涂成蓝色,我这样做是这样的:NSMutableAttributedString*coloredText=[[NSMutableAttributedStringalloc]initWithString:@"Thisisatest"];[coloredTextaddAttribute:NSForegroundColorAttributeNamevalue:[UIColorblueColor]range:NSMakeRange(10,4)];这很好用
如何在iOS中制作色轮、颜色选择器或色调选择器以便在iPad上使用。这是一个类似于我想要的颜色选择器的示例图片。@All提前致谢。 最佳答案 Thispost可以帮助你。选择颜色的一种简单方法是获取您提供的图像中像素的颜色。Thisgithubproject也有颜色选择器的完整源代码。 关于iphone-iOS中的色轮或颜色选择器,我们在StackOverflow上找到一个类似的问题: https://stackoverflow.com/questions/7
如何在iOS中制作色轮、颜色选择器或色调选择器以便在iPad上使用。这是一个类似于我想要的颜色选择器的示例图片。@All提前致谢。 最佳答案 Thispost可以帮助你。选择颜色的一种简单方法是获取您提供的图像中像素的颜色。Thisgithubproject也有颜色选择器的完整源代码。 关于iphone-iOS中的色轮或颜色选择器,我们在StackOverflow上找到一个类似的问题: https://stackoverflow.com/questions/7
关于如何获取给定点的图像像素颜色有很多问题/答案。但是,对于大图像(例如,即使小至1000x1300),所有这些答案确实很慢(100-500毫秒)。大多数代码示例都绘制到图像上下文。当实际抽签发生时,所有这些都需要时间:CGContextDrawImage(context,CGRectMake(0.0f,0.0f,(CGFloat)width,(CGFloat)height),cgImage)在Instruments中对此进行检查表明绘制是通过从源图像复制数据来完成的:我什至尝试了一种不同的获取数据的方法,希望自己获取字节实际上会更有效率。NSIntegerpointX=trunc(p
关于如何获取给定点的图像像素颜色有很多问题/答案。但是,对于大图像(例如,即使小至1000x1300),所有这些答案确实很慢(100-500毫秒)。大多数代码示例都绘制到图像上下文。当实际抽签发生时,所有这些都需要时间:CGContextDrawImage(context,CGRectMake(0.0f,0.0f,(CGFloat)width,(CGFloat)height),cgImage)在Instruments中对此进行检查表明绘制是通过从源图像复制数据来完成的:我什至尝试了一种不同的获取数据的方法,希望自己获取字节实际上会更有效率。NSIntegerpointX=trunc(p
比如在iOS工具栏中,拖入自己的不透明黑色透明的.png,它会自动添加iOS蓝色光泽。不过,我想知道如何自己做,但纯色就可以了。例如,如果您有这张图片:你会怎样做才能使它变成纯色、粉红色、蓝色或灰色?我想通过使用代码为它们着色来减少我在我的应用程序中保存的.png版本的数量。谢谢! 最佳答案 这应该为你做:-(UIImage*)colorImage:(UIImage*)origImagewithColor:(UIColor*)color{UIGraphicsBeginImageContextWithOptions(origImage
比如在iOS工具栏中,拖入自己的不透明黑色透明的.png,它会自动添加iOS蓝色光泽。不过,我想知道如何自己做,但纯色就可以了。例如,如果您有这张图片:你会怎样做才能使它变成纯色、粉红色、蓝色或灰色?我想通过使用代码为它们着色来减少我在我的应用程序中保存的.png版本的数量。谢谢! 最佳答案 这应该为你做:-(UIImage*)colorImage:(UIImage*)origImagewithColor:(UIColor*)color{UIGraphicsBeginImageContextWithOptions(origImage
我有一个蓝色的盒子。我想在这个蓝色框的底部放置一个从透明渐变到蓝色的渐变叠加层,以便溢出的文本在底部逐渐淡出。它应该是这样的(在大多数浏览器上确实是这样):这是它在iOSSafari上的样子:我创建了一个fiddle来演示这个问题:https://jsfiddle.net/cy89ocrs/11/background-image:-webkit-gradient(linear,50%0%,50%100%,color-stop(0%,rgba(0,0,0,0)),color-stop(100%,#034b81));background-image:-moz-linear-gradient
我有一个蓝色的盒子。我想在这个蓝色框的底部放置一个从透明渐变到蓝色的渐变叠加层,以便溢出的文本在底部逐渐淡出。它应该是这样的(在大多数浏览器上确实是这样):这是它在iOSSafari上的样子:我创建了一个fiddle来演示这个问题:https://jsfiddle.net/cy89ocrs/11/background-image:-webkit-gradient(linear,50%0%,50%100%,color-stop(0%,rgba(0,0,0,0)),color-stop(100%,#034b81));background-image:-moz-linear-gradient